/** @file

  Copyright (c) 2004  - 2014, Intel Corporation. All rights reserved.<BR>
                                                                                   

  SPDX-License-Identifier: BSD-2-Clause-Patent

                                                                                   


Module Name:

Module Name:

    LpcSio.c

Abstract: Sio implementation

Revision History

--*/

#include "LpcDriver.h"
#include <Library/S3BootScriptLib.h>

VOID
WriteRegister (
  IN  UINT8   Index,
  IN  UINT8   Data
  );

typedef struct {
  UINT8 Register;
  UINT8 Value;
} EFI_SIO_TABLE;

EFI_SIO_TABLE mSioTable[] = {
  //
  // Init keyboard controller
  //
  { REG_LOGICAL_DEVICE, SIO_KEYBOARD },
  { BASE_ADDRESS_HIGH, 0x00 },
  { BASE_ADDRESS_LOW, 0x60 },
  { BASE_ADDRESS_HIGH2, 0x00 },
  { BASE_ADDRESS_LOW2, 0x64 },
  { PRIMARY_INTERRUPT_SELECT, 0x01 },
  { ACTIVATE, 0x1 },

  //
  // Init Mouse controller
  //
  { REG_LOGICAL_DEVICE, SIO_MOUSE },
  { BASE_ADDRESS_HIGH, 0x00 },
  { BASE_ADDRESS_LOW, 0x60 },
  { BASE_ADDRESS_HIGH2, 0x00 },
  { BASE_ADDRESS_LOW2, 0x64 },
  { PRIMARY_INTERRUPT_SELECT, 0x0c },
  { ACTIVATE, 0x1 },

  { REG_LOGICAL_DEVICE, SIO_COM },
  { BASE_ADDRESS_HIGH, 0x03 },
  { BASE_ADDRESS_LOW, 0xf8 },
  { PRIMARY_INTERRUPT_SELECT, 0x04 },
  { ACTIVATE, 0x1 },


};

VOID
LPCWPCE791SetDefault ()
{
  UINT8           Index;

  for (Index = 0; Index < sizeof(mSioTable)/sizeof(EFI_SIO_TABLE); Index++) {
    WriteRegisterAndSaveToScript (mSioTable[Index].Register, mSioTable[Index].Value);
  }

  return;
}

VOID
DisableLogicalDevice (
  UINT8       DeviceId
  )
{
  WriteRegisterAndSaveToScript (REG_LOGICAL_DEVICE, DeviceId);
  WriteRegisterAndSaveToScript (ACTIVATE, 0);
  WriteRegisterAndSaveToScript (BASE_ADDRESS_HIGH, 0);
  WriteRegisterAndSaveToScript (BASE_ADDRESS_LOW, 0);

  return;
}

VOID
WriteRegister (
  IN  UINT8   Index,
  IN  UINT8   Data
  )
{
  LpcIoWrite8(CONFIG_PORT, Index);
  LpcIoWrite8(DATA_PORT, Data);

  return;
}

VOID
WriteRegisterAndSaveToScript (
  IN  UINT8   Index,
  IN  UINT8   Data
  )
{
  UINT8  Buffer[2];

  LpcIoWrite8(CONFIG_PORT, Index);
  LpcIoWrite8(DATA_PORT, Data);

  Buffer[0] = Index;
  Buffer[1] = Data;
  S3BootScriptSaveIoWrite (
    EfiBootScriptWidthUint8,
    INDEX_PORT,
    2,
    Buffer
    );

  return;
}
